#59b44d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59b44d is composed of 34.9% red, 70.6%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.2%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 113 degrees, a saturation of 40.7% and a lightness of 50.4%. #59b44d color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ff9a with #006900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#59b44d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f3faf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#59b44d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e837e is the less saturated color, while #25f809 is the most saturated one.
